In the first episode of " Chang 'an Twelve Hours," the annotation of the hour " Si Zheng " was the Great Desolation, which was the time when the sunlight began to weaken. To a certain extent, it echoed the whole plot. In addition, the Great Desolation was the name of the year when the Tai Sui moved to the position of the "Si" of the Earth Branch. It was also used as another name for the "Si" of the Twelve Earth Branches.

Cui Qi in Chang 'an Twelve Hours was a character that was deeply loved by the audience. His ending was full of sadness and emotion. The following is a detailed analysis of Cui Qi's ending: ###Cui Qi's Character Backgrounds Cui Qi was a nobody from Longyou Road. His elder brother, Cui Liulang, would do anything to let him stay in Chang 'an. Cui Qi was trained in the Longyou Army and was transferred back to Chang 'an to join the Luben Army. His personality was not suitable for the complicated relationship in Chang 'an, but under the expectations of his brother, he tried his best to establish himself in Chang' an. ###Cui Qi's Ending Cui Qi's ending happened in episode 23. Facing the attack of the death warriors led by Long Bo, he fought alone until the last moment. At the end of his life, not only did he protect his colleagues during the crisis of the Jingan Division, but he also wrote " Chang 'an " on his name tag, which symbolized his recognition of where he ultimately belonged. Cui Qi's death was not only an affirmation of his personal heroism, but also a reflection of the social class and human struggle at that time.
